Jennie Hamilton Memorial 5 Mile Trail Run

The Jennie Hamilton Memorial 5 Mile Trail Run is an off-road running event held at Stoney Run County Park in Hebron, Indiana. Taking place on Memorial Day, the event features a single distance for participants:

  • 5 mile trail run

The course is marked with flags and arrow signs at major turns. Runners should expect natural trail conditions, which may include mud, insects, and standing water. A unique feature of the course occurs at the end, where participants have the option to cross a pond. Those who prefer to stay dry can take a detour, which adds approximately 0.10 miles to the total distance.

The event utilizes traditional timing methods. Upon crossing the finish line, participants receive a stick to be turned in for scoring. Medals are awarded to the overall male and female winners, as well as the top three finishers in each age group, immediately after sticks are submitted.

An aid station providing water and Gatorade is located slightly past the 3 mile mark. Post-race refreshments, including water, Gatorade, and snacks, are available for all participants.
